Output af7e68a79ddd639d4c4b32f31a683c55a1aa4b9ff438e418d5e818400d1bd902:1

value
43691
script pubkey
OP_0 OP_PUSHBYTES_20 de2577bd2c0a8c4a548863d5128c99e4531750c6
address
bc1qmcjh00fvp2xy54ygv0239ryeu3f3w5xxf6klv8
transaction
af7e68a79ddd639d4c4b32f31a683c55a1aa4b9ff438e418d5e818400d1bd902
confirmations
313999
spent
true